It’s More Energy Efficient and Has Longer Functionality

Tankless water heaters come with lower operating costs compared to tanked systems. You can bank on this efficiently to cover the initial purchase price. Also, you’ll only pay for energy when the system is in use. The system can work well for more than 20 years with minimal effort on tankless water heater maintenance, making it a better investment in the long run.

They Occupy Less Space

Tankless water heaters occupy less space than traditional tanked water heater systems. Of course, a water tank must be big enough to hold several liters of water. Depending on your home demands, you only need a small space to accommodate the heating system and enough water. If you love space, you’ll claim considerable square footage of your home if you invest in a tankless water heater installation.

Allows You to Enjoy Unlimited Hot Water Supply

Typically, traditional water heaters have a tank that stores hot water to be released when needed. You may face a challenge when the tank runs dry. However, a tankless water heater heats your water strictly when required. So, it can constantly supply hot water continuously so long as the cold water tap and the heating elements are on.
